Similarly, What is different about a Subway melt?

Subway’s new Fresh Melts are extra-cheesy sandwiches that are grilled. Any footlong can be made into a Fresh Melt but Subway also has curated three – Ham and Cheese, Tuna and Steak and Cheese.

Does Subway still do $5 footlongs?

Because of the financial toll on Subway franchisees, the $5 footlongs were removed in 2012, and footlong subs were once again sold at a $6 price point. However, after seeing a net decline in Subway locations for the first time in its franchising history, Subway brought back the $5 footlong deal in 2017.

Why is Subway bread so bad?

1, the Supreme Court of Ireland ruled that bread used in Subway restaurant sandwiches is too sugary to be considered bread. … Unfortunately for Subway, its bread contains 10 percent sugar in the recipe’s total weight, also according to NPR.

How many sauces can you have at Subway?

Choosing a sauce is the last step to complete your sub. There are 11 sauces of which four are fat-free: Mustard, Honey Mustard, Red Wine Vinegar and Sweet Onion. The rest of the sauces include Chipotle Southwest, Regular Mayonnaise, Olive Oil, BBQ Sauce, Ketchup, Ranch and Chili Sauce.

What’s the most popular sandwich at Subway?

Here in the U.S., turkey and tuna hold the title as Subway’s most popular sandwiches. That’s far from the case around the world, where unique and market-specific items create more than 37 million possible sandwich combinations across 100-plus countries.

How long can a Subway sandwich last unrefrigerated?

To stay safe, sandwiches, salads, and other meals with perishable ingredients shouldn’t be left at room temperature for more than 2 hours—max. Leftovers should also go back in the refrigerator within 2 hours.

How far ahead can I make sandwiches for a party?

Most sandwiches can be prepared up to a day ahead, and refrigerated in an airtight container. To prevent the bread from drying out, cover the sandwiches with a sheet of wax paper and a damp paper towel. Uncover sandwiches just before serving.
